When a home is “pending”, it means that the seller is under contract with a buyer. While the seller does have certain cancellation clauses due to performance, they’re unable to cancel simply because they received a better offer. The pending price is usually not disclosed by the listing agent as it can compromise their seller’s negotiating power should the home be placed back on the market.
When a home is a “closed” sale, it means that the home has officially changed hands through title documents. Appraisers usually will give more weight to more recent closings. If they lack “comps”, or comparable homes to include in their report, they have the liberty to go farther back in time.
